     JCM 340 Group Project

As a part of a New Media course, we were assigned a group project where we were responsible for creating a website to spread awareness of the deaf community in the Tuscaloosa area. Elements of the website, which can be accessed here, include multiple videos, infographics, Google maps, and other forms of new media. My specific role within the group was videographer, which means I shot and edited together the vast majority of footage showcased on the website. Included below are the three videos I contributed to the project: a PSA-like video showcasing common sign language, a long-form informational video on the deaf community, and a snackable video on the Kinderprep program offered through AIDB.
